如何使用RefCursor返回类型测试Oracle存储过程?

介绍:我没有任何使用EmbarcarderoRapidXE2的经验,所以我不知道它是否支持这样的sql*Plus命令。就像是createorreplaceproceduremy_proc(p_rcOUTSYS_REFCURSOR)asbeginopenp_rcforselect1col1fromdualend/variabl

介绍:我没有任何使用EmbarcarderoRapidXE2的经验,所以我不知道它是否支持这样的sql*Plus命令。就像是createorreplaceproceduremy_proc(p_rcOUTSYS_REFCURSOR)asbeginopenp_rcforselect1col1fromdualend/variabl。

我正在寻找一个很好的解释如何测试Oracle存储过程在sql Developer或Embarcardero Rapid XE2。谢谢。

就像是

create or replace procedure my_proc( p_rc OUT SYS_REFCURSOR )
as
begin
  open p_rc
   for select 1 col1
         from dual
end
/

variable rc refcursor
exec my_proc( :rc )
print rc

将在sql * Plus或sql Developer中工作。我没有任何使用Embarcardero Rapid XE2的经验,所以我不知道它是否支持这样的sql * Plus命令。

总结

以上是为你收集整理的如何使用RefCursor返回类型测试Oracle存储过程?全部内容,希望文章能够帮你解决如何使用RefCursor返回类型测试Oracle存储过程?所遇到的程序开发问题。

0 条回复 A 作者 M 管理员
    所有的伟大,都源于一个勇敢的开始!
欢迎您,新朋友,感谢参与互动!欢迎您 {{author}},您在本站有{{commentsCount}}条评论